Abstract
Employee well-being and occupational health have been identified as important areas in the life science domain, as well as in the laboratory setting, where workers are exposed to complex physical, chemical, and psychosocial hazards, as well as high performance demands. Human Resource Management (HRM) can have a strategic impact on the creation of a healthy and safe working environment through its integration of health-oriented policies, safety culture, and employee-centred strategies. The present conceptual study, based on the analysis of the relevant literature published between 2015 and 2024, aims to investigate the role of HRM in the promotion of employee well-being and occupational health in the laboratory setting, through the development of an integrated conceptual framework. According to the study findings, the HRM interventions with health-oriented leadership and safety culture can play a significant role in the promotion of employee well-being, reducing burnout, and safety compliance. The study contributes to the existing literature by highlighting the gaps in the existing literature, such as the lack of HRM models in the laboratory environment and sector-specific HRM models and the inclusion of psychosocial and physical health dimensions. This study contributes to the existing HRM and occupational health literature with a holistic conceptual model of HRM in life science organizations.
